The Texans hit the road this Sunday to take on the Tampa Bay Buccaneers in an early game. The Texans (6-3) have won 3 in a row and reached 3 games over .500 for the first time in team history - will they make it 4 games over?
Tampa Bay (4-4) has been in a lot of close games this year - six games decided by 7 or less and have a 4-2 record in these games. Their other two losses were an obliteration by the 49'ers (48-3) in San Francisco and a loss last week 27-16 to New Orleans in New Orleans. Besides QB Josh Freeman (2004 yds, 8 TD, 10 INT, 76.8 rating), others to keep an eye on will be RB LeGarrette Blount (400 yds, 4.4 ypc) and receivers Preston Parker (26/366 yds.) and Mike Williams (37/363 yds.). Announcers = Marv Albert, Rich Gannon Favorite = Texans by 3 to 3.5 |
